Fluorosurfactants Market size is estimated at USD 745.98 Million in 2023 and is projected to reach USD 1232.41 Million by 2031 , growing at a CAGR of 7.35% from 2024 to 2031. Fluorosurfactants, characterized by fluorocarbon chains such as those found in PFASs, are surfactants renowned for their ability to lower the surface tension of water-based solutions beyond the capability of hydrocarbon surfactants. This feature causes fluorosurfactants to concentrate at the liquid-air interface, distinguishing them within the surfactant industry.
Significant strides have been made in the Fluorosurfactants Market over the years, driven by end-user industries capitalizing on the exceptional surface activity properties of fluoro compounds. Notably, the high biocompatibility and non-toxicity of fluorosurfactants have spurred companies to explore their hydrophobicity in biomedical sciences and pharmacological applications.
Despite lingering concerns regarding toxicity, ongoing research initiatives worldwide aim to understand and address such issues, particularly in drug and gene delivery applications. These efforts contribute to the emergence of novel uses for fluorosurfactants, unlocking new opportunities within the market.
The utilization of fluorosurfactants extends to various applications, including the enhancement of stain-resistant coatings for clothing fabrics and the development of self-cleaning surfaces leveraging their exceptional wetting and spreading properties. Moreover, there is potential for fluorosurfactants to improve the formation of aqueous film-forming foams used in fire extinguishing, showcasing their versatility and expanding role in diverse industries.
The key market dynamics that are shaping the Fluorosurfactants Market include:
Growing Demand for High-Performance Materials:
The increasing demand for durable, water-repellent, and stain-resistant materials across various industries like paints & coatings, textiles, and oil & gas is being driven by fluorosurfactants due to their unique properties.
Evolving Regulatory Landscape:
Stringent environmental regulations are leading to restrictions on the use of certain long-chain PFAS used in fluorosurfactant production. This prompts the development and adoption of shorter-chain and bio-based alternatives that comply with regulations and address environmental concerns.
Technological Advancements and Innovation:
Continuous research and development efforts are resulting in the creation of new fluorosurfactant formulations with improved properties, such as enhanced functionality, lower environmental impact, and better compatibility with various applications.
Rising Focus on Sustainability:
Growing environmental awareness and consumer preference for sustainable products are fostering the adoption of bio-based and eco-friendly alternatives to traditional fluorosurfactants. This pushes the market towards more sustainable solutions with a lower environmental footprint.
Key Challenges
Environmental Concerns and Regulations:
Growing concerns about the environmental persistence and potential health risks associated with some fluorosurfactants, particularly perfluorinated compounds (PFCs), are observed. The use of specific types of fluorosurfactants is being restricted by stringent environmental regulations, such as the proposed EU ban on certain PFAS, impacting market growth in certain regions.
Development of Sustainable Alternatives:
The development of bio-based alternatives to traditional fluorosurfactants is being driven by the increasing demand for eco-friendly and sustainable solutions. Challenges are posed by the fact that these alternatives are still under development and may not yet offer the same level of performance and functionality as traditional fluorosurfactants, impacting their market acceptance and widespread adoption.
Cost and Availability of Sustainable Alternatives:
Bio-based and other sustainable alternatives are often more expensive to produce compared to traditional fluorosurfactants. The limited production capacity and availability of these alternatives can further hinder their market penetration and adoption by various industries.

The Global Fluorosurfactants Market is Segmented on the basis of Type, Application, and Geography.
Based on Type, the market is segmented into Anionic, Cationic, Non-ionic, and Amphoteric. Anionic fluorosurfactants hold the highest market share. Their usage in various industries like paints & coatings, textiles, oil & gas, and personal care is enabled by their versatility. They are generally less expensive compared to other types of fluorosurfactants and they offer good cleaning, wetting, and dispersing properties.
Based on Application, the market is segmented into Paints & Coatings, Specialty Detergents, Firefighting Foams, Oil & Gas, Textiles, Agricultural Chemicals, Personal Care Products, and Electronics. Paints & Coatings applications hold the highest market share. This dominance is attributed to the extensive utilization of fluorosurfactants in this sector due to their ability to enhance coating properties. Features like improved adhesion, durability, and water repellency are heavily relied upon by Paints & Coatings applications for fluorosurfactants.
